Output 3f91ef4a12d53a8a21b63c2980f3e7f226600a7cdc78787a4f9e9ea917776c8a:0

value
160580
script pubkey
OP_0 OP_PUSHBYTES_20 e34f1e2381e7688a38427394284d83b792ea4336
address
bc1qud83ugupua5g5wzzww2zsnvrk7fw5sekda5unw
transaction
3f91ef4a12d53a8a21b63c2980f3e7f226600a7cdc78787a4f9e9ea917776c8a
confirmations
160363
spent
true